FUDGE-MALLOW TOPPED COOKIES

Sprinkle sweet fun around with marshmallow-topped chocolate cookies.

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 375°F. In large bowl, beat 3/4 cup sugar, 3/4 cup butter, the vanilla and egg with electric mixer on medium speed, or mix with spoon. Stir in flour, cocoa, baking soda and salt.
  • Shape dough by slightly rounded teaspoonfuls into 3/4-inch balls. Place about 2 inches apart on ungreased cookie sheet. Flatten to 1/4-inch thickness with greased bottom of glass dipped in 2 tablespoons sugar.
  • Bake 8 to 10 minutes or until cookies are set. Immediately top each cookie with 1 marshmallow. Return to oven; bake 2 minutes longer or until marshmallows are softened. Lightly press each marshmallow to flatten slightly. Remove from cookie sheet to wire rack; cool 15 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, in 1-quart saucepan, heat 1 cup sugar sugar, 1/4 cup butter and the milk over medium-high heat, stirring occasionally, until mixture boils. Boil 1 minute. Remove from heat; cool 5 minutes. Stir in chocolate chips until melted. Slowly stir in enough water until frosting is smooth and spreadable. Frosting sets up quickly, so thin as necessary with additional water.
  • Swirl about 1 tablespoon Fudge Frosting on top of each cookie. Top with candy sprinkles. Let stand until frosting is set.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 160, Carbohydrate 23 g, Cholesterol 20 mg, Fat 1 1/2, Fiber 1 g, Protein 1 g, SaturatedFat 4 g, ServingSize 1 Cookie, Sodium 75 mg

3/4 cup sugar
3/4 cup butter or margarine, softened
1/2 teaspoon vanilla
1 egg
1 1/2 cups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ons unsweetened baking cocoa
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
2 tablespoons sugar
36 large marshmallows
Betty Crocker™ candy sprinkles, if desired
1 cup sugar
1/4 cup butter or margarine
1/4 cup milk
1 bag (6 ounces) semisweet chocolate chips (1 cup)
1 to 2 tablespoons water

MARSHMALLOW FUDGE

Mini marshmallows are melted into this dark chocolate fudge, giving it the smoothest, creamiest texture.

Steps:

  • Lightly brush an 8-inch baking pan with butter, then line with parchment, leaving 2-inch overhang on two sides. Lightly butter parchment.
  • In a medium saucepan, combine remaining 2 tablespoons butter, sugar, evaporated milk, and salt.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at, stirring constantly, then cook for 3 minutes more, until pale golden and thickened slightly. Remove from heat and stir in marshmallows until mostly melted, then add chocolate and vanilla. Stir until chocolate and marshmallows have melted completely and mixture is smooth. Pour into prepared pan; smooth top with a spatula.
  • Refrigerate until firm, at least 2 hours. Remove parchment with fudge from pan and cut into 36 squares. Fudge can be stored refrigerated, covered with plastic, up to 1 week.

2 tablespoons unsalted butter, plus more, room temperature, for brushing
1 1/4 cups sugar
1 can (5 ounces) evaporated milk
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
1 1/4 cups mini marshmallows
9 ounces bittersweet chocolate, chopped (1 3/4 cups)
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

MARSHMALLOW FUDGE COOKIES

This takes some time to prepare, but is well worth it. It also has elements of a candy-making recipe in it, so I am guessing that if you are an experienced candy-maker, then you are going to be able to finish it faster than I - this is the only kind of candy making recipe that requires knowledge about "soft boil stage" that I have used so far. So it took me about an hour to finally perfect it the first few times, so that is what I'm using for the prep time!! Cooking time is the mimimum time needed for the cookies to chill. I usually leave them in overnight, though.

Steps:

  • Combine diced marshmallows, graham cracker crumbs, and nuts in a medium bowl and mix well.
  • Combine sugar, whole milk, unsweetened chocolate, and salt in a medium pot on the stove and boil to soft ball stage, watching for sticking and stirring frequently. (This is the tricky part -- you can't leave it- it can either stick or boil over).
  • Gradually increase heat, stirring constantly. You are looking for a thick consistency and have to keep moving the heat up and down while stirring to try to reach soft ball stage. (If you don't make candy --- I don't, so I had to research this a bit --- and don't know what that means, here is how to do the soft ball test: have a bowl of cold water ready next to your stove. Drop a small amount of the mixture into the cold water to see if a ball forms. Once one does, you can remove the mixture from heat).
  • Cool second mixture and add 1 t vanilla and 2 T butter. Mix well.
  • Pour the sugar mixture into the bowl containing the marshmallow mixture, and mix well.
  • Pack into a greased 9x13" pan and cool in fridge. Chill until firm.
  • Cut into squares and toss in powdered sugar.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 92, Fat 3.4, SaturatedFat 1.2, Cholesterol 1.8, Sodium 56.5, Carbohydrate 15.5, Fiber 0.7, Sugar 12.2, Protein 1.2

2 cups small marshmallows, diced
2 cups graham cracker crumbs
1 cup nuts, finely chopped
2 cups sugar
1 cup whole milk
3 (1 ounce) unsweetened chocolate squares (Baker's)
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on vanilla
2 tablespoons butter
1/2-1 cup powdered sugar
